Using two theoretical approaches agency theory and trust theory, this paper analyzes the banking relationship between
branch manager and loan officer of a bank branch in India. The analysis is performed across five dimensions supervisor
subordinate relationship, delegation of authority, assumption of risk in lending, goal congruence and mutual dependence.
This analysis provides a theoretical foundation for examining bank relationships in India. The role of culture in this relationship
is also examined as it is an important contributing factor in business relationships in India. Since Trust theory can explain
situations involving multifaceted relationships such as one between branch manager and loan officer using stakeholders’
perspective, this study concludes that the trust theory is a better descriptor of the banking relationship between
branch manager and loan officer in Indian banks.
